1. About Probation Violation Law in Da Nang, Vietnam

Probation in Vietnam commonly involves the option of a suspended sentence, where a judge may delay the imposition of imprisonment and place the offender under supervision during a probation period. In Da Nang, as in the rest of the country, violating the terms of probation can lead to revocation of the suspended sentence and execution of the original or additional penalties. The supervision terms are typically set by the court and carried out by local authorities such as the commune or district People’s Committee. Understanding these rules is essential for anyone facing a probation related matter in Da Nang.

The Da Nang legal system relies on national criminal law to govern probation and its enforcement. The core framework is defined by Vietnam's Penal Code and the Law on Execution of Criminal Judgments, which together regulate how probation is applied, monitored, and potentially revoked. Local courts in Da Nang apply these rules to cases arising in the city and surrounding districts. Knowing the specific terms of your probation and the consequences of violations helps you make informed decisions and seek timely legal guidance.

3. Local Laws Overview

The probation framework in Da Nang rests on two main national statutes that govern how probation is imposed, supervised, and if necessary, revoked:

  • Bộ luật hình sự năm 2015 (Penal Code 2015) - This code codifies the concept of phạt tù cho hưởng án treo (suspended sentence) and the associated thời hạn thử thách (probation period). It sets out when a suspended sentence may be imposed and how violations are treated. The Penal Code 2015 took effect on 1 January 2018, with subsequent amendments to align with evolving criminal justice practices. Ministry of Justice and Government Portal provide official texts and updates on these laws.
  • Luật thi hành án hình sự (Law on Execution of Criminal Judgments) - This law governs the enforcement of criminal judgments including the supervision during probation, reporting requirements, and the process for revoking a suspended sentence. It outlines the practical steps the authorities in Da Nang take to monitor probation compliance and initiate revocation proceedings if violations occur. Official summaries and texts are available through the Ministry of Justice and related government portals.

Recent changes and interpretations: Vietnam’s Penal Code 2015 became effective on 1 January 2018, with ongoing amendments to address enforcement realities, including probation supervision and revocation procedures. Updates to the Law on Execution of Criminal Judgments have also shaped how probation is monitored and how hearings are conducted in Da Nang. 4. Frequently Asked Questions

What is probation violation and how does it affect a Da Nang case?

A probation violation means failing to comply with the conditions set during a suspended sentence or supervision. In Da Nang, a violation can lead to revocation of the suspended sentence and possible imprisonment. A lawyer can help you assess the violation's seriousness and potential defenses.

How do I know if I am at risk of losing a suspended sentence in Da Nang?

Risk arises if you fail reporting requirements, leave your designated area without approval, or commit a new offense while under supervision. An attorney can review your case file, confirm the terms, and plan a response strategy.

What is the difference between probation and parole under Vietnamese law?

Probation generally refers to a suspended sentence during which the offender remains under supervision. Parole is the release of a prisoner before the full term ends and may involve different supervision rules.

Can a probation violation result in revocation and actual imprisonment?

Yes, a serious violation can lead to revocation of the suspended sentence and the execution of the original imprisonment term or additional penalties, depending on the court ruling.

How long does a probation period usually last in suspended sentence cases?

Probation periods typically range from 1 to 5 years, depending on the original sentence and court order. The exact duration will be stated in your probation terms.
